What is a remote manager?

A Remote Manager is responsible for leading and overseeing a team that works from various locations rather than a central office. They handle communication, project coordination, performance monitoring, and team engagement using digital tools. Strong leadership, adaptability, and proficiency with remote collaboration technologies are key to success in this role.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a remote manager?

To thrive as a Remote Manager, you need strong leadership, communication, and organizational skills, typically supported by prior management experience and familiarity with remote work best practices. Proficiency in collaboration tools like Slack, Zoom, project management platforms such as Asana or Trello, and an understanding of digital workflows is often essential. Exceptional interpersonal skills, adaptability, and the ability to motivate and engage a distributed team are important soft skills for this role. These qualities ensure productivity, accountability, and a positive team culture when managing teams across different locations.

What are the common challenges faced by remote managers, and how can they be addressed?

Remote Managers often encounter challenges like maintaining effective communication, building trust across geographically dispersed teams, and ensuring team cohesion without in-person interactions. To overcome these obstacles, it's important to establish clear communication channels, set expectations for regular check-ins, and foster a culture of transparency and feedback. Utilizing collaborative technologies, encouraging virtual team-building activities, and being proactive about recognizing achievements can help mitigate feelings of isolation and build a stronger, more connected remote team. Successful Remote Managers also prioritize documenting processes and celebrating milestones to keep their teams aligned and motivated.
